8000Km on the odometer!

Very up and down session at Melville with Pointman and Snake. Gusts to 36 said the text from Pointman. Rigged the 5m in the pouring rain and put the new elmo weedy 24cm (it is a whistler) in the *brd nonose. Barely managed to get off the beach!

Some good squalls saw me take off on a Nmile down the bay with a high 32 in the middle but a big hole at Majestic. Really struggled to get back. Persevered for a bit but eventually went in and changed to the JP84 and 29cm. Should have rigged the 5.8 too.

One decent alpha run and one squall that lasted about 1.5 mins at the end with a Melville PB screaming through the chop towards the kite area.

Shame you got skunked Pointman. Good team effort though.

New fin seems to make the board trim flatter but definitely feel the loss of upwind performance. It will be interesting to give it a proper speed test.

5m koncept, *brd nonose, 24cm elmo weedy (thanks Elmo)/ JP84, 29cm elmo weedy.

Melville 5-35K.

Bit of a frustrating session.  Rocked up at Melville and it was honking.  Got some 35K gusts on the anemometer.

Rigged the 5.8 Koncept + CA47 + 28 C3 Venom.

One run up to the Majestic and back was all I managed on that combo before the wind completely backed off.  Walked/body-dragged/dogged back in.  Plugged in the S-Type 93.  Went to rig the 6.6, then the wind came back in at a solid 22-25K and the 5.8 was nicely powered up.  Had a few nice runs on this combo.

Breeze switched around to WSW, perfect angle for a mile run, so I took off on a nice puff and blasted most of the way down to Peli.  Scored a PB mile on that run Cool.

And spent the next hour getting back upwind Frown via a combination of some very slow dogging, a long walk of shame, and some treading water in the middle of the river contemplating the long swim to shore.  Majorly grumpy and pissed off by the time I trudged back into the carpark.

Still can't complain...I've had a great winter's sailing and this sort of frustration has been quite rare.  And seeing the PB mile when I fired up Realspeed kinda made the hour of graft getting home worthwhile.
